Massachusetts minimum car insurance requirements

Minimum coverage includes only Massachusetts’s state-mandated auto insurance requirements, which are:

  • $25,000 in bodily injury liability per person.
  • $50,000 in bodily injury liability per accident.
  • $30,000 in property damage liability.
  • $8,000 in personal injury protection.
  • Uninsured motorist bodily injury coverage of $25,000 per person and $50,000 per accident.

Minimum vs. full coverage in Massachusetts

Minimum coverage is the most affordable car insurance you can get, but also the most limited. It won’t pay for damage to your own car, and your liability limits may not be enough to completely cover costs for others’ injuries or property damage if you cause a severe crash.

Full coverage costs more than minimum coverage, but offers more financial protection. It pays for damage to your car after a collision, regardless of who was at fault, plus damage from other events like vandalism and natural disasters.

If you have a loan or lease on your vehicle, the lender will require full coverage. You may also need gap insurance, which can help you pay off your loan if your car is totaled.

In Massachusetts, full coverage includes collision and comprehensive insurance, plus the state-mandated coverage. 

  • Liability insurance: Covers injuries or property damage you cause in an accident.
  • Collision coverage: Pays for repairs to your vehicle after an accident, regardless of who is responsible.
  • Comprehensive coverage: Pays for damage caused by non-collision events, like weather-related incidents and theft.

How to find cheap car insurance quotes in Massachusetts

The best way to find cheap auto insurance is to compare quotes from at least three insurers. Drivers in Massachusetts can switch insurers if they find a cheaper offer, even before their policy renews. You may be charged a penalty by your current insurer if you switch companies while your current policy is still active, so make sure your savings offset any potential fees.

Be sure a new policy is valid before canceling your current one to avoid an insurance lapse, which can increase your rates.

Factors that determine your car insurance premium

Insurance companies use various factors to calculate car insurance costs. However, Massachusetts law prohibits insurers from using age, credit score, gender, marital status and occupation to determine rates. 

Here are some factors that insurers may use to price Massachusetts policies:

  • ZIP code.
  • Driving record.
  • Claims history.
  • Type of vehicle.
  • Deductible chosen.
